Dudu pointed to the food on the table.

Ye Fan grabbed some dishes and placed them into Dudu’s bowl. Holding his kiddie learning chopsticks, Dudu began eating by himself.

Dudu was sitting quietly with a bib around his neck.

Ye Fan was worried that Dudu would spill something on his sleeves so she helped him roll it up a little.

Dudu placed his fair and tender little arms by the table.

Cheng Ping who was sitting opposite them almost forgot to eat.

Somehow, the three of them looked strange.

Clearly they weren’t a family, but they didn’t look like strangers in the slightest.

Cheng Ping’s eyes moved towards Dudu. She also really liked the way Dudu ate obediently at the table.

“What else would you like to eat, Dudu? Auntie will get it for you.”

Dudu lifted up his face that he was practically buried into his bowl and pointed to the pumpkin chestnut puree on the table.

“Dudu wants that one.”

The chestnut puree was close to neither Ye Fan nor Cheng Ping. Instead, it was placed right in front of He Han.

Ye Fan froze for a moment, but she immediately spoke.

“I’ll get it.”

Ye Fan was just about to stand up but He Han had already extended his hand.

His movements were unhurried as he scooped up a spoonful of chestnut puree and dropped it onto Dudu’s bowl.

“Uncle will help you.”

Dudu remembered what Ye Fan taught him and gave He Han a big smile.

“Thank you, Uncle!”

After that, Dudu buried his head back into his bowl.

Ye Fan peeked at He Han, but she just so happened to meet his eyes.

He Han’s eyes were extremely clear. With his head slightly turned, she could see the sharp lines of his jaw.

The instant Ye Fan looked over, He Han also quirked up his lips at her.

Ye Fan blinked and she quickly turned her head away.

Even after looking down, Ye Fan could still feel a gaze on her.

Even though it wasn’t for long, Ye Fan felt speechless.

He Han looked different from usual today. Ye Fan constantly felt suppressed by his aura.

It was only after He Han moved his gaze away that Ye Fan finally breathed a soft sigh of relief.

Ye Fan didn’t have the mood to eat at all this evening.

After Dudu finished eating, she excused herself.

“It’s getting late, Auntie Chen. I’ll be taking Dudu home.”

Cheng Ping nodded. “Be careful on your way.”

When Cheng Ping went to the door to see Ye Fan off, He Han followed as well.

Before Dudu was carried into the car, he said goodbye to everyone.

He had a very sweet and very polite voice.

“Bye-bye Auntie, Bye-bye Uncle. Thank you for taking care of me today.”

Dudu was simply adorable. Cheng Ping couldn’t help but smile as she waved him goodbye.

Ye Fan also said goodbye to Cheng Ping. “I’m going now, Auntie Cheng.”

Ye Fan was just about to go when Dudu called out to stop her.

“Mama, you haven’t said bye-bye to Uncle yet.”

Dudu lifted his little head to look at Ye Fan.

There was some confusion in his bright black eyes.

His Mama taught him to say bye-bye when he has to part with his friends.

Ye Fan’s movements stalled. She looked up at He Han.

Acting as if nothing was wrong, she smiled at He Han.

“Goodbye, He Han.”

Ye Fan and Dudu returned home.

After making some money, she bought her own car. The car drove smoothly in the dark night and stopped at the parking lot.

Ye Fan looked to the side. Dudu had fallen asleep on the child seat next to her.

Supporting Dudu’s head, she carried him into her arms.

Dudu nuzzled against Ye Fan, smelling his Mama’s scent and feeling calm.

He was muttering softly in a vague voice, shrinking into Ye Fan’s arms.

After going upstairs, Ye Fan carefully put Dudu on the bed and covered him with a small blanket.

She didn’t want to wake Dudu up. It was already late so he must be exhausted.

Ye Fan did not turn on the lights so the room was dark.

A faint light came in through the windows. She looked at the sleeping Dudu on the bed.


***

A lot of emotions were boiling inside of her heart as she tidied up the events that happened today.

She occasionally heard Xiaoxiao mention her uncle, but it never occurred to her that that person could possibly be He Han.

How could there be such a coincidence in this world?

Also, Ye Fan had come to Cheng Ping’s house many times and never ran into He Han, so it was a little strange today.

He Han seemed to be waiting there on purpose just to show her that he and Dudu were getting along well.

How did He Han meet Dudu?

And when did He Han know that Dudu was her child?

And what about the rest? How much does he know?

Ye Fan sighed. There were many questions hovering in her mind that she couldn’t clear.

It all happened so suddenly that she didn’t know how to face He Han.

Tell him the truth? Impossible.

These past few months, Ye Fan had already decided that Dudu was going to be her child alone, and she was going to raise him up well.

He Han is an international Film Emperor. The He family’s industry is huge and it was inevitable for disputes to happen. Even though Dudu liked He Han very much, Ye Fan didn’t want her baby to get involved in those complicated matters.

She wanted him to grow up healthy and live a simple life.

After the National Drama Awards ended, it really sent the netizens in a frenzy.

All the major studios were powered up and they were all competing for the top search spots, trying to put the names of their stars in the front.

“Tang Jin’s beautiful photos”, “Li Qiong Ye Fan”, “Gu Yachen’s spoiled concubine fierce makeup look”…

In an instant, the Weibo hot searches have been dominated.

It was well known that the studio photos of the actresses and the paparazzi shots have been edited. The netizens were all scoffing.

Judging a person’s beauty based on edited photos is nonsense!

However, under the penetrating gaze of the netizens, they found an amazing website.

The images posted to this platform were like a breath of fresh air. It can almost be called a demonic mirror for these actresses.

This website became famous mainly because of the unretouched pictures.

Whoever had poor skin, wrinkles, heavy makeup, everything could be seen at a glance.

A post appeared on a famous gossip forum.

“National Drama Wards unretouched red carpet photos of the female stars. Who do you think is the most beautiful?”

The poster organized the photos comprehensively and posted them all onto the main post.

“Hahaha, Gu Yachen’s look is so exaggerated. Her eyeliner is so heavy, do her eyes not feel bad?”

“Feels like Tang Jin’s skin is in bad shape these days. Even her under eyes and wrinkles have been getting worse. Isn’t an idol like her supposed to take care of her skin?”

“So beautiful. Is Ye Fan a goddess? I declare her the most beautiful one on the red carpet today. Thank you for visiting the mortal realm today.”

“You fans really blow things out of proportion. It’s just a red carpet photo. Are Ye Fan’s paid commenters gathering?”

Some of the commenters below were questioning whether Ye fan’s team was the one who created the post.

They were clearly trying to bring up Ye Fan and step on the other actresses.

Not long after, videos of interviews from the major media platforms came out as well.

After watching a few videos, the netizens found a clue.

A new post appeared.

“Tang Jin and Ye Fan meeting on the red carpet! Have you watched it yet?”

In the video, Tang Jin was walking down the red carpet when Ye Fan and Li Qiong arrived.

The two met on the red carpet. Ye Fan only nodded to Tang Jin but Tang Jin had an awkward look on her face. She didn’t even greet her and just stood there in a daze.

After clicking on the link, they could see the short video clip.

Tang Jin’s behavior was recorded in full by the camera at the side.

It seems that what Tang Jin said about her not having any disagreements with Ye Fan in her usual interviews were false.


***

“Is Tang Jin really so petty? I couldn’t tell. The envy is almost pouring out of the screen hahaha.”

“I feel so bad for Tang Jin! Even though they worked together so many times, isn’t Ye Fan going to give her any face?”

“Who’s the real liar here, can’t you tell? Tang Jin said herself she was on good terms with Li Qiong, but Ye Fan is the one walking the red carpet with her. That’s a slap in her face!”

“Ye Fan and Tang Jin fans, are you going to tear this post apart with your fight?”

The bickering of the fans would go on till tomorrow on the gossip forum.

Especially Tang Jin and Ye Fan. They were like fire and water. The fans may never know who was wrong on the red carpet.

On the other end.

A light was on in the room and a college student sat in front of his laptop.

Ye Li was staring at the computer without looking away, her fingers speedily pressing one key after the other.

She had already been battling online for a long time. Not only were her fingers tired, her throat was getting a little dry too.

Ye Li subconsciously picked up the cup on the table and she took a sip.

However, the cup was long empty. She cursed and stood up.

When Ye Li was pouring herself a cup of water, she saw light pouring through the cracks of the door. The light in the living room was still on.

She walked out of the room and found that Nie Weiru was still awake.

“Mom.” Ye Li casually complained, “Why doesn’t Ye Fan ever come back?”

Just thinking about her allowance made her angry.

Since Ye Fan no longer meddled in the family’s finances, Nie Weiru could only scrape off a bit of her own savings to give to Ye Li.

After all, Nie Weiru squeezed quite a bit of money out of the original Ye Fan previously.

Since childhood, Nie Weiru had always instilled the idea that a mother was most important to the original Ye Fan, but Ye Fan wouldn’t even come home now.

Just thinking about what Ye Fan said previously made her worry for Tang Jin.

Tang Jin and Ye Fan were both in the entertainment industry and have been in frequent contact recently. Will Tang Jin’s identity be revealed one day?

Nie Weiru scolded Ye Li. “Why are you so insensible?”

“Your sister’s a big star now, how can she come home whenever she wants?”

“But she’s not even my real sister.” Ye Li pouted.

Nie Weiru laughed. “How can our pitiful little temple accommodate a great Buddha like her?”

She was tight-lipped and always kept Tang Jin’s matter hidden.

Even if it was her own daughter, Ye Li, she must not break the secret she had been hiding for so many years.

Ye Li did not even expect that Nie Weiru would speak for Ye Fan.

She said impatiently, “Got it, got it.”

Ye Li was pissed. She went back and posted a few more posts about Tang Jin and didn’t forget to write badly about Ye Fan too.

Ye Fan arrived at the studio ready for the day’s scenes.

After her makeup was done, she walked out. When he saw Ye Fan, He Han’s eyes paused.

Ye Fan was going to be wearing shackles on today’s scene. Right now, there were two pairs of black shackles on her wrists and ankles that looked quite heavy.

Even though they were props, they still weren’t so light. Ye Fan had fair and delicate skin. In just a short while, red imprints began to appear on her wrists.

Ye Fan looked at it but it didn’t bother her.

He Han kept on watching Ye Fan and his gaze stopped at her wrists.

The red marks were particularly obvious on her fair skin.

He Han’s eyebrows were knitted into a slight frown.

He turned around and his emotions were hard to decipher.

Today’s part was a scene between her and He Han.

Too much has happened these days. One after another they came, almost disrupting Ye Fan’s plans completely.

She didn’t want Dudu to be exposed, but unexpectedly, Dudu had already met He Han, and the two have been in contact for quite some time.
